Abstract :
A DC-DC converter is an important constituent of a photovoltaic(PV) power system. Power generated by the PV system is a function of solar insolation, and temperature. Power-voltage (P-V) characteristic of a PV module exhibits a single power peak. A maximum power point tracking algorithm is required to operate the PV array at its maximum power point. The DC-DC converter works as an impedance matching circuit in between the PV array and load. A suitable selection of DC-DC converter is an important decision according to the application. In this study, a comparative analysis of different DC-DC converter is discussed in terms of efficiency, computational time, and complexity. A widely adopted Incremental conductance (INC) MPPT algorithm is used to evaluate the performance of each DC-DC converter. Performance of each converter in MPPT application is simulated using MATLAB/SIMULINK
